If you don’t know what Truvia is, here is the down-low. Truvia is made from leaves of a stevia plant. They steep the leaves to capture the sweet rebiana, the best tasting part of the stevia plant. The FDA has affirmed the safety of Truvia Rebiana as a Generally Recognized As Safe (GRAS) for use as a general purpose sweetener thanks to a recent rigorous safety evaluation program.
